Açılır Listeden Sayfa Seçme Makrosu

ERMAN SAYINALP

Altın Üye
Katılım
11 Eylül 2008
Mesajlar
173
Excel Vers. ve Dili
Excel 2016 Türkçe
Altın Üyelik Bitiş Tarihi
08-09-2027
Merhaba,

Ekteki ÖRNEK üzerinde detay açıklaması olan;

Açılır Liste içerisinden seçilen tarihin Sayfasına gitme MAKRO'su için değerli yardımlarınızı rica ederim.

Saygılarımla.
 

Ekli dosyalar

ERMAN SAYINALP

Altın Üye
Katılım
11 Eylül 2008
Mesajlar
173
Excel Vers. ve Dili
Excel 2016 Türkçe
Altın Üyelik Bitiş Tarihi
08-09-2027
Teşekkür ederim.
 

muhasebeciyiz

Altın Üye
Katılım
10 Şubat 2006
Mesajlar
566
Excel Vers. ve Dili
Office 2016
64 Bit
Altın Üyelik Bitiş Tarihi
21-12-2027
Muygun Hocam ;

Yapmış olduğunuz çalışmayı açılır iste içerisinden sekme ismine göre sayfalara gitme şeklinde ayarlayabilirmisiniz

Saygılarımla.
 
Katılım
20 Haziran 2008
Mesajlar
697
Excel Vers. ve Dili
Microsoft Office ev ve iş 2019
Altın Üyelik Bitiş Tarihi
03-07-2024
Teşekkür ederim.
Merhaba;Bir örnekte benden olsun Listeden seçim yapabilirsin Açılışta Komut sayfasına gider Listede bu sayfa 1.sayfa olduğu için çıkmaz koddan ayarlama yapılabilir. For s = 3 To Sheets.Count '2.SAYFADAN İTİBAREN LİSTELE
 

Ekli dosyalar

muhasebeciyiz

Altın Üye
Katılım
10 Şubat 2006
Mesajlar
566
Excel Vers. ve Dili
Office 2016
64 Bit
Altın Üyelik Bitiş Tarihi
21-12-2027
Merhaba;Bir örnekte benden olsun Listeden seçim yapabilirsin Açılışta Komut sayfasına gider Listede bu sayfa 1.sayfa olduğu için çıkmaz koddan ayarlama yapılabilir. For s = 3 To Sheets.Count '2.SAYFADAN İTİBAREN LİSTELE
Teşekkürler.
 

muratgunay48

Altın Üye
Katılım
10 Şubat 2010
Mesajlar
1,182
Excel Vers. ve Dili
Office 365 - Türkçe (64 bit)
Altın Üyelik Bitiş Tarihi
31-01-2025
@mustafakoker Hocam emeğinize sağlık. Peki sayfa isimlerini değiştirmek mümkün mü?
 

ERMAN SAYINALP

Altın Üye
Katılım
11 Eylül 2008
Mesajlar
173
Excel Vers. ve Dili
Excel 2016 Türkçe
Altın Üyelik Bitiş Tarihi
08-09-2027
Muygun Hocam ;

Yapmış olduğunuz çalışmayı açılır iste içerisinden sekme ismine göre sayfalara gitme şeklinde ayarlayabilirmisiniz

Saygılarımla.
[/ALINTI]
Merhaba,

Sizin istediğinizden anladığım kadarına bir yanıt da benden olsun.
Benim soruma verilen Cevap içinde, sizin istediğiniz ihtiyacın cevabı var zaten.
Örnek Dosyada H Sütunundaki SARI alanlara, siz kendi dosyanızdaki Sayfa (sekme) isimlerini yazın. Açılır Listeniz sizin istediğiniz gibi olsun.
 

Ekli dosyalar

Katılım
9 Ocak 2011
Mesajlar
354
Excel Vers. ve Dili
2007 Türkçe
Altın Üyelik Bitiş Tarihi
01-07-2023
Merhaba;Bir örnekte benden olsun Listeden seçim yapabilirsin Açılışta Komut sayfasına gider Listede bu sayfa 1.sayfa olduğu için çıkmaz koddan ayarlama yapılabilir. For s = 3 To Sheets.Count '2.SAYFADAN İTİBAREN LİSTELE
Merhaba
Elinize sağlık teşekkürler güzel olmuş.
Sayfa seçiminden sonra "Sayfa İsim Liste" Penceresi kapanmayıp üstte kalsa Başka sayfalara gitmek ve
Ana Sayfaya geri gelebilmek açısından daha iyi olabilir tabi bu benim düşüncem.
 
Katılım
20 Haziran 2008
Mesajlar
697
Excel Vers. ve Dili
Microsoft Office ev ve iş 2019
Altın Üyelik Bitiş Tarihi
03-07-2024
@mustafakoker Hocam emeğinize sağlık. Peki sayfa isimlerini değiştirmek mümkün mü?
evet tabiki sadece açılışta komut sayfasına giden kırmızı alanı değiştirmeyi unutmayınız yoksa makro hata verecektir Kitap açıldığında ilk sayfaya git komutu var çünkü

Private Sub Workbook_Open()

Sheets("KOMUT").Select
Range("a1").Select
End Sub
 
Katılım
20 Haziran 2008
Mesajlar
697
Excel Vers. ve Dili
Microsoft Office ev ve iş 2019
Altın Üyelik Bitiş Tarihi
03-07-2024
Merhaba
Elinize sağlık teşekkürler güzel olmuş.
Sayfa seçiminden sonra "Sayfa İsim Liste" Penceresi kapanmayıp üstte kalsa Başka sayfalara gitmek ve
Ana Sayfaya geri gelebilmek açısından daha iyi olabilir tabi bu benim düşüncem.
Merhaba Ana sayfa dediğiniz KOMUT sayfası 1.sayfa listboxta yoktu şayet onun da görünmesini istiyorsanız kodu revize ediniz, ayrıca unload me kısmını kaldırdığınızda Listbox açık kalacaktır seçtiğiniz sayfaya gider. Userformun içindeki kodları yenileyiniz.


Private Sub ListBox1_Click()
On Error Resume Next
Application.DisplayAlerts = False
Sheets(Me.ListBox1.Text).Select
Application.DisplayAlerts = True
'Unload Me
End Sub


Private Sub UserForm_Activate()
For s = 1 To Sheets.Count '1.SAYFADAN İTİBAREN LİSTELE
Me.ListBox1.AddItem Sheets(s).Name
Next
End Sub
 
Katılım
20 Haziran 2008
Mesajlar
697
Excel Vers. ve Dili
Microsoft Office ev ve iş 2019
Altın Üyelik Bitiş Tarihi
03-07-2024
sayın Murat OSMA'ya ait çalışmadan örnek ektedir.

combobaxtan seçtiğinizde o sayfaya gider seçili değeri KOMUT sayfasında H3'e yazar
 

Ekli dosyalar

muratgunay48

Altın Üye
Katılım
10 Şubat 2010
Mesajlar
1,182
Excel Vers. ve Dili
Office 365 - Türkçe (64 bit)
Altın Üyelik Bitiş Tarihi
31-01-2025
evet tabiki sadece açılışta komut sayfasına giden kırmızı alanı değiştirmeyi unutmayınız yoksa makro hata verecektir Kitap açıldığında ilk sayfaya git komutu var çünkü

Private Sub Workbook_Open()

Sheets("KOMUT").Select
Range("a1").Select
End Sub
Hocam 01 isimli sayfanın adını A1 yapıyorum. Açılır listeden tıklayınca sayfa yok diyor. Sayfa ad bölümünden ve listeden değiştiriyorum. Hata veriyor.
Nerede hata yapıyorum acaba.
 

muratgunay48

Altın Üye
Katılım
10 Şubat 2010
Mesajlar
1,182
Excel Vers. ve Dili
Office 365 - Türkçe (64 bit)
Altın Üyelik Bitiş Tarihi
31-01-2025
evet tabiki sadece açılışta komut sayfasına giden kırmızı alanı değiştirmeyi unutmayınız yoksa makro hata verecektir Kitap açıldığında ilk sayfaya git komutu var çünkü

Private Sub Workbook_Open()

Sheets("KOMUT").Select
Range("a1").Select
End Sub
Tamamdır hocam, yaptım. Teşekkür ederim.
 
Üst